Q3 Planning Note — Supplier Renewal

The Bramsfield Components contract expires in October. Renewal terms on the table: 3% price increase, two-year term, volume rebate above threshold. Alternative sourcing via Okendale Parts was assessed and rejected — longer lead times, no local warehousing. Heads of department: confirm forecast volumes by the 12th so procurement can lock pricing. Any shortfall in commitments weakens our negotiating position. Legal reviews the exclusivity clause this week. The plan this renewal supports is summarised below.

board note of yageg-yadug: The northern region missed its Framir quota by 13.1 percent last quarter. Lamathek Freight plans to raise the Quenael list price by 30.2 percent in March. The pricing group signed off on a budget of $133.5 million for Project Novok. The renewal with Gilethek Foods closes at $60.0 million a year, 2.7 percent above the last contract.

Building access — pop-up office, Kestrell Fair, Hall 4. Contractors report to the side entrance marked Dock C. Hours: 07:00–19:00 daily during the fair. Hi-vis required on the hall floor. No tools through the main foyer. The pop-up unit itself (stand 412) is kept locked outside fit-out hours. Do not prop the door. Entry is by keypad only; the current door code is below.

turnstile pass: bdg-YEOZLM-79341408

**Onboarding — Huepass Contrast Audit Service**

Welcome to the Huepass team. Our audit service crawls rendered pages and scores every text/background pair against the contrast thresholds defined in the ruleset repo. Before reviewing findings, confirm your local instance can reach the screenshot store; failures there produce false passes, which matters for sign-off integrity. Setup is three steps: clone the repo, run the bootstrap script, and add the store's access credential to your env file on the next line.

vault entry, fadup-tagag: RELAY_SECRET8=2fd92179